1.Tomcat服务器:如果是采用安装板的Tomcat,就只能用一个版本,解压缩版的可以用好几个。
目录:bin:启动运行相关的文件
config:支持Tomcat运行的相关配置文件
lib:存放jar文件
Logs:日志文件
Temp:临时文件
Webapps:项目存放临时数据
work:项目存放持久化数据
2.三次握手原则:a发送信息给b,b返回信息给a,a和b建立连接开始传送文件。例如:客户端向服务端发送请求,我的名字是什么,我要向你发送一个文件;服务端接收,向客户端发送我的地址是什么,有多大空间;然后两者建立连接,开始传送文件。
3.Http请求由四部分组成:请求首行、请求头、请求空行(把请求头和请求体分开)、请求体。
4.get和post请求:
(1)两者都是ajax请求,ajax是基于XMLHttpRequest对象的跨域请求方式,XMLHttpRequest是ajax的核心机制。
(2)区别; post更安全(不会作为URL的一部分,不会被保存在服务器日志以及浏览器记录当中)、post请求发送的数据量更大(get有长度限制)、post有请求体(get没有)、post能发送很多数据类型(get只能发送ASCII字符)、post比get慢
5.实现Servlet的三种方式:1)继承Servlet接口 2)继承GenericServlet类 3)继承HttpServlet方法
6.Http同源策略:协议相同、域名相同、端口号相同。